What is a Hotel Management?

Hotel management is an area of the hospitality industry that involves overseeing the operations of a hotel location.

When working as a hotel manager, you may manage the operations of a motel, resort, or another similar establishment that provides lodging and other services for guests.

Where Can I Study Hotel Management In South Africa

Cape Peninsula University of Technology

University of Johannesburg

Durban University of Technology

Vaal University of Technology

Central University of Technology

University of Mpumalanga

Unisa

University of Pretoria

How much does it cost to study hospitality in South Africa?

The costs of studying hospitality in South Africa generally range between R20 500 and R96 000 per year; this depends on the course duration and the qualifications upon completing a chosen course.

What are the requirements for hospitality courses in South Africa?

Candidates should have a matric certificate with a Diploma endorsement and meet the minimum admission requirements of a Level 4 (50 %+) in English Home Language as well as a Level 3 (40%+) in Mathematics or Level 4 (50%+) in Mathematical Literacy. One additional language.
